The effective range of the remote control is approximately 6 feet (2 meters) from the front of the receiver window, 30º to the left and right, 20º up and down. 1.10.4 - Precautions for the VIZIO Remote Control • Remote control should be kept dry and away from heat sources. Avoid humidity.

3.4.4 - Setting a Password You control access to the Parent Control Menu features with a password. The default password is “0 0 0 0”. You can change the password to any four-digit number. To change the password: 1. Press the Input button on the remote control and select TV as the input source.

Do not use volatile solvent (such as toluene, rosin and alcohol) to clean the display. Such chemicals may damage the housing, screen glass and remote control, and cause the paint to peel.
Control buttons do not work. Press only one button at one time. Snow appears on screen. Check your antenna connection. Check TV / CATV selection. There isn’t any sound. Check your audio connection. Press MUTE on the remote control again, so that MUTE disappeared from the screen.
